Covid-19 pandemic prevention considerations


Abstract:

The high morbidity associated with SARS-CoV 2 infection, demand for emerging actions for the prevention and control of COVID-19 disease. A risk approach is essential, which allows to generalize and at the same time individualize actions according to the different vulnerable groups, where indigenous communities constitute a special group based on economic, sociocultural conditions, susceptibility and integration. A systematic review of the literature providing the theoretical basis for the design of a Community Intervention Strategy was carried out to ensure comprehensive attention to the indigenous peoples and nationalities of Ecuador under the COVID-19 pandemic from actions to promote health, prevent COVID-19 disease and improve indicators of morbidity, complications and mortality secondary to coronavirus infection through an intercultural approach.
